An 1888 drawing showing the intersection of High Street (a.k.a. Avenue Of the Republic) and New North Street (a.k.a. Company Path), Georgetown. On the left is the Hand-In-Hand Fire Insurance Co. building, with the old post office tower in the background. On the right are the Assembly Rooms. (The Post Office and the 'Assembly Rooms' were destroyed in the 1945 great fire). The Bank Of Guyana and the Georgetown Museum are now located on the site previously occupied.

circa 1960 - Taken by the "ROVING" J.P. Ferreira.
It is said that J.P. Ferreira went nowhere without a camera and would spend
hours in front of a building waiting to get the right cloud behind the building.
There ia a lack of people in most of the photos because they were
taken on Sunday mornings, when most people were at home enjoying their breakfast.
